I thought the wording of Washington state law was interesting:
According to Washington state law, “no person in the state shall be placed in legal jeopardy of any kind whatsoever for protecting by any reasonable means necessary, himself or herself, his or her family, or his or her real or personal property.”
Looks like it gives a lot of protection to the homeowner. Even so, looks like leaving and coming back negates his claim to self defense.
